‘Jail Ka Jawab Vote Se’, Says Sunita Kejriwal In Gujarat

| Updated: May 3, 2024 11:13

Sunita Kejriwal joined a roadshow held by AAP candidate in Gujarat Chaitar Vasava

Pleading for votes with the slogan ‘Jail ka jawab vote se’, Delhi Chief Minister Arvind Kejriwal’s wife Sunita Kejriwal on Thursday joined AAP MLA and Bharuch candidate Chaitar Vasava, in a roadshow in his Assembly constituency of Dediapada.

Sunita reminded the people gathered there that the “unjust and wrongful jailing of Vasava” and his wife, Shakuntala – from December 2023 till February this year – is similar to her husband’s and is a “sign of dictatorship”.

At Dediapada, Sunita took to highlighting the “unfair and unjustified” imprisonment of her husband while raising slogans like ‘Jail ka jawab vote se’ and ‘Our Kejriwal is sher’.

Sunita also accompanied the party’s second candidate from Gujarat – Bhavnagar candidate Umesh Makwana in Botad  – in a roadshow. 

AAP’s two candidates 

Both Makwana and Vasava are sitting AAP MLAs and are contesting as part of the INDIA bloc alliance. With the party only contesting two Lok Sabha seats in Gujarat, a win for the party in one of the seats would mark a first for AAP.

The Gujarat AAP leadership divided itself between the two roadshows at Botad and Dediapada – state party chief Isudan Gadhvi was at Botad while national joint secretary Gopal Italia and state general secretary Manoj Sorathiya accompanied Vasava.

As the roadshow took off from the Birsa Munda statue towards Limda chowk ending at Pitha ground, a sea of blue and yellow flags, with AAP emblem, flashed past in the heart of the town.

Three trucks were part of the AAP roadshow, including one with Vasava, Sunita, and Rajya Sabha MP and in charge of Gujarat AAP, Sandeep Pathak. Sunita and Pathak, left the roadshow midway “owing to police permission and helicopter-related considerations”, said AAP sources. 

In April, the Gujarat High Court, in an interim relief, permitted Vasava to enter the Narmada district since contesting an election is a statutory right.
